Dark fantasy-thriller anime The Promised Neverland makes its Toonami debut on April 13, 2019.

The 12-episode anime based on the manga of the same name by Kaiu Shirai and Posuka Demizu originally aired on Crunchyroll beginning in January 2019. A second season will begin airing in 2020. The story follows orphans Emma, Norman, and Ray as they discover the idyllic world they’ve known all their lives is an elaborate lie hiding a terrifying and grisly secret.

The Promised Neverland will join other Toonami staples Dragon Ball Super, Boruto: The Next Generation, Sword Art Online: Alicization, My Hero Academia, JoJo: Diamond is Unbreakable, and more. The specific schedule for its premiere is not yet available, according to Toonami.
